Abstract

The invention discloses a high-strength anti-corrosion pipeline. The high-strength anti-corrosion pipeline comprises a polyethylene resin inner layer, a high-strength steel tube layer and a polyethylene resin outer layer, wherein the polyethylene resin inner layer is attached to the inner wall of the high-strength steel tube layer; the polyethylene resin outer layer is attached to the outer wall of the high-strength steel tube layer; a circular structure is defined by the inner wall of the high-strength steel tube layer; and an oval structure is defined by the inner layer of the high-strengthsteel tube layer. The high-strength anti-corrosion pipeline has the beneficial effects that: the high-strength anti-corrosion pipeline is simple in structure, is excellent in corrosion resistance to environment and conveyed fluid and is capable of reducing the risk of a conveying pipeline due to corrosion and ageing, and has very high pipeline strength.

Description

technical field [0001] The invention belongs to the field of pipeline transportation, in particular to a high-strength corrosion-resistant pipeline. Background technique [0002] A pipeline is a device used to transport gas, liquid or fluid with solid particles connected by pipes, pipe connectors and valves. Usually, after the fluid is pressurized by blowers, compressors, pumps and boilers, it flows from the high-pressure part of the pipeline to the low-pressure part, and it can also be transported by the pressure or gravity of the fluid itself. Pipes are widely used, mainly in water supply, drainage, heat supply, gas supply, long-distance transportation of oil and natural gas, agricultural irrigation, hydraulic engineering and various industrial devices. [0003] However, due to the influence of the environment in which the pipeline is used and the influence of the materials conveyed inside the pipeline, the pipeline is easily corroded.
